NYC Putting 50,000+ Migrants Up in Emergency Shelters, Including 500 Families Housed in UES

  • New York City will operate dozens of emergency shelters to house over 50,000 migrants.
  • The city is already providing essential services for over 50,000 asylum seekers in 175 shelters including hotels and temporary housing.
  • migrant families with children will be moved into a former student housing complex on the Upper East Side.
  • The city estimates the total cost of housing and services for migrants to reach over $4.3 billion by June 2024.
  • The city anticipates opening 12 mega-shelters to accommodate the large influx of migrants.
